The Calling of a New Senior Minister
We believe the Senior Pastor of First Congregational Church must understand and be able to build upon our past, our present condition and, most importantly, our hopes for the future. Our history is long and our congregation is complex. Leading our congregation in accordance with God's will, and helping us become a more vibrant, committed Christian community, will require a Senior Pastor who has a mature, secure personal faith foundation and great skill in working with the congregation and its lay leadership in fulfilling God's will.
During our interim period, we are engaged in a process of congregational discernment. This process has included a variety of tools and techniques, including cottage meetings, a comprehensive congregational questionnaire, historical discussions, reference to denominational and other external resources, individual and corporate prayer. This process is ongoing, and will continue to challenge the congregation to address differences in constructive, Christian ways.
As a result, our understanding of leadership in ministry is clearer and we can state with greater confidence that our ministerial requirements are aligned with God's will and the needs of our congregation, and not just an accumulation of our individual likes and dislikes.
September 23, 2007 - Senior Minister Search Committee Update
The Senior Minister Search Committee wants to thank the congregation for keeping us in your prayers, for giving feedback and input, and for giving your support. The search process is time consuming however we have and are continuing to review many ministerial profiles (resumes) received from UCC along with referrals by members and friends of First Congregational. Further, we are listening to sermon tapes and in some cases conducting telephone interviews. If after a telephone interview we want to move forward with a particular candidate, we will then hold a face-to-face interview.
Our request to the congregation is that you continue to keep us in your prayers and know that we are always focused on the needs of the congregation as a whole.
